Just returned from Valletta, Malta
 
Did a european cruise on the Regent 7 Seas, one of my favorite stops was Malta.
I never even realized the important role that this small island played in WWII.
This was the most heavily bombed place on earth, the Germans and Italians never took the island. The Siege lasted from 1940-1943http://forums.pelicanparts.com/uploa...1258136079.jpg

The Krauts tried to bomb the landing strip, missed by a mile and a half and the bomb went through the dome of this church, you can see in the photo where the bomb came through. It did not detonate, 300 people were in the church. The picture of the bomb is a replica, but in that other pic you can see the real one.
